你好,如何使用不同的芯片选择将多个SPI从设备连接到PAN1740?如何配置它们并读取代码中的数据?
谢谢你巴拉斯
嗨,巴拉斯,
这个问题与BLE、58x或68x无关,通过一个spi总线连接不同的spi设备是可以在web上找到的。然而,我们的想法是将每个模块的MISO/MOSI/CLK线路连接在同一个引脚上,并将CS连接在不同的引脚上。每次你想和一个SPI设备通话时,只要把特定设备的CS拉到低位,这样你就可以启用它,然后开始输出数据和时钟。
谢谢你的对话
嗨,MT\u dialog,谢谢你的建议。我应该为每个CS使用spi\u init还是只使用GPIO\u ConfigurePin作为spi\u EN就足够了?
谢谢巴拉斯
每次您想与不同的设备通信时,您都必须配置不同的SPI\u EN pin,并根据SPI设备的配置、模块侦听的频率初始化580的SPI模块,极性等,因为驱动器包括正确的CS引脚设置,你将不得不设置以及。
嗨,巴拉斯,
这个问题与BLE、58x或68x无关,通过一个spi总线连接不同的spi设备是可以在web上找到的。然而,我们的想法是将每个模块的MISO/MOSI/CLK线路连接在同一个引脚上,并将CS连接在不同的引脚上。每次你想和一个SPI设备通话时,只要把特定设备的CS拉到低位,这样你就可以启用它,然后开始输出数据和时钟。
谢谢你的对话
嗨,MT\u dialog,
谢谢你的建议。
我应该为每个CS使用spi\u init还是只使用GPIO\u ConfigurePin作为spi\u EN就足够了?
谢谢
巴拉斯
嗨,巴拉斯,
每次您想与不同的设备通信时,您都必须配置不同的SPI\u EN pin,并根据SPI设备的配置、模块侦听的频率初始化580的SPI模块,极性等,因为驱动器包括正确的CS引脚设置,你将不得不设置以及。
谢谢你的对话